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3527059 0307 1542306448 763107 151800346
81900292870 426 197587
81900292870 426 197587
22014046908 21016526 36067220823
All about undefined
Interested in learning more?
81900292870 426 197587
22014046908 21016526 36067220823
See more
14165 35
866570 913 2431613 152313 32483412
See more
11537414 087 3102473
7986 060141 606
See more